About Meall Mor
Meall Mor is a mountain summit in the Strathyre to Strathallan region in the county of Stirling, Scotland. Meall Mor is 565 metres high with a prominence of 36 metres. The summit can be identified by: rock Additional Notes: All the walks up Meall Mor on Mud and Routes can be seen above.
